Output 77687c3e9c5c31203b58ca91c44ca8627ca81ff5ffeea7735e3d69267d54d988:1

value
19888527
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e3bdeee02de53b695f80d04dfcd0dbc444b66d9a OP_EQUAL
address
3NTCqsaw2Db7hiYprz22dhRd5HKLi4jmjY
transaction
77687c3e9c5c31203b58ca91c44ca8627ca81ff5ffeea7735e3d69267d54d988
spent
true